What This Architectural Project Shows
The project demonstrates the role of aluminium windows and doors as part of the architectural composition, especially where larger glazed openings, sightlines and frame proportions are important to the overall design.
For this type of project, the frame system, glass, hardware, sill condition and installation scope should be coordinated early rather than selected independently at the end of the build.
Planning Windows and Doors for an Architectural Home
Window and door selection should consider opening sizes, glass, frame colour, ventilation, access and installation requirements.
